Transaction 3387e6384b4de4660b5cc171e048ab6671b5f80a825822fd890c0f5a030087a5
1 Input
1 Output
-
3387e6384b4de4660b5cc171e048ab6671b5f80a825822fd890c0f5a030087a5:0
- value
- 341094990
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2d062f014babd9dddb18b5c821094e5768c4214
- address
- bc1qutgx9uq5h27emhd33dwgyyy5u4mgcss5m3ncfx